00 Hourly Job Shift : Any Job Category : General Labor Description POSITION OVERVIEW As a Mechanic, youll provide support to the Golf Course Maintenance department.
This position is responsible for aiding the Golf Course Superintendent with the maintenance and upkeep of golf carts, other vehicles and mechanical equipment at the golf course.
Duties & Responsibilities Inspect, diagnose, and repair mechanical defects of maintenance equipment.
· Perform general overhaul of motors.
· Repair transmission, differentials, carburetors, distributors, fuel pumps, steering systems, starters, generators, universal joints, hydraulic systems, and high-pressure pumps and valves.
· Install and adjust brakes; install batteries, tires, wiring.
· Diagnose mechanical trouble and schedule appropriate preventive maintenance work.
· Perform preventive maintenance work including but not limited to oils and filters replacement and greasing of equipment.
· Machine and weld equipment.
· Grind and sharpen mower blades, reels and bed knifes.
· Instruct equipment operators in the safe, efficient operation and care of mowing and other equipment.
· Repair other departmental buildings and equipment as needed.
